Safety Tips for Preventing Truck Accidents

Operating large commercial vehicles demands skill, focus, and adherence to safety practices. Truck drivers face long hours, variable weather, and heavy traffic—conditions that make roadway safety a constant concern. Understanding the common causes of collisions, such as fatigue, speeding, or improper loading, can help reduce risks and create safer driving environments for both truck operators…

NS Mainframe: The Backbone of Modern Enterprise Computing

NS Mainframe systems are at the heart of enterprise computing, providing unmatched reliability, scalability, and security. Unlike standard servers, mainframes handle vast amounts of data and thousands of concurrent users without compromising performance. They power industries like banking, healthcare, government, and retail, making them indispensable for organizations that demand continuous uptime and high-volume transaction processing….
